    I • — 7 • - - Mr, L. Y. Peart - Omaha Las Yeg&s - Deoember 16, 1952 W 23-1-95 oci Mr, R, L. Adamson Following is closeout data, WQ 696 covering construction of water line to provide adequate pressure in the West Charleston area, Las Vegas, Nevada, Description of work performed, which was commenced July 30, 1952 and completed October 28, 1952 is as follows: Constructed 1461 LP of 8W and 36 DF of 10H cast iron water main, replacing 36 ft of 8s cast iron water main, installed additional check valves and re-arranged existing pipe line connections. Detail of charges is of adjustments. attached together with statement Data for 10 * it depreciation purposes is oast iron pipe line 36 DF oast iron pipe line 1461 as follows: $131.80 DP 9.^62,02 Jon will note that the replacement of 36 feet of 8'* cast iron water pip® with 10B cast iron water pipe results in a betterment credit. The reason for this credit Is that during 1951 we acquired some 108 cast iron water pipe from Federal Homes, Inc,, at the, then, cost of 6” cast iron water pipe, Since' that time there has been an increase in cost of 8® pipe.
